Art Analysis

A Grainy Orbit Through Psychedelic Space

In "Red Planet Mars Space Marble," Baker explores the intersection of digital precision and analog warmth. Part of her Retro Space collection, the piece utilizes grainy textures to ground the vibrant, psychedelic marbling gradients in a tactile, vintage aesthetic. A central celestial orb floats within this liquid landscape, serving as a focal point for the swirling, expressive color combinations that define the composition.

The artwork thrives on the tension between chaos and control, where the structured form of the planet meets the erratic energy of glitch-inspired patterns. This dynamic living quality suggests a universe in constant flux, using form dynamics to turn a singular subject into a deep exploration of abstract space and emotional resonance.
